Operation Cowboy: Rescuing the Horses of Hitler's SuperHorse Breeding Program
This episode covers Operation Cowboy, executed by US Troops at the end of WWII. Hitler had seized the Lipizzaners of The Spanish Riding School to breed a "superhorse" for his "master race", but Germans surrendered the horses to US troops as the Soviet army began to get too close for comfort. Follow the story of how in a couple short days over 600 horses made it to freedom.
